Cursor AI may be heading toward one of the biggest AI infrastructure deals yet. This video breaks down the reported $60 billion SpaceX-Cursor deal, why Cursor wants access to xAI’s Colossus GPU cluster, and why compute power is becoming the most important resource in the AI race.
